tirsdag den 29. august 2017

Postgres index for in clause

Postgres index for in clause

Obviously, you need an index on Posts. Postgres bypassing index with IN clause. Index not used with `=any()` but used. WHERE clause - is selective). They index values obtained by applying functions to the original row.


This clause specifies a . Both “key” columns are primary keys with proper indexing. The age old question of why or why is my table index not being used is probably the. ORDER BY clause in the query.


Recipes for high performance SQL. Common mistakes and anti-patterns explained. Indexes are what make using a spatial database for large data sets possible.


They contain only specific columns of the table, so you can quickly find data based on the values in these columns. The RENAME clause changes the name of the index. A partial index is an index that contains entries for only a portion of a table, usually a portion that . Pg_class basically stores the total number of entries in each table and index ,. CREATE INDEX statements without the USING clause will also create B-Tree indexes.


How can we optimize our database with these indexes ? A protip by krainboltgreene about rails, activerecor indexing , and postgresql. The table has several million rows, but sensible indexes are in place,. ON clause (i.e. a.id = b.person_id ). In this episode of Scaling. Active Record index creation api support adding expression. Hewlett-Packard Enterprise Japan Co, Ltd.


Specify PARTITION BY HASH clause in CREATE TABLE statement that . Check if your query has a limit clause. RETURNING clause is added to the INSERT. SQL expression elements, which would identify a unique index. Note that this uses an aggregate filter clause , an awesome feature.


Because a materialized view actually is a table, we can create indexes. The larger the value increases the likely hood of using an index. Each index method has its own set of . Use Include columns field to specify columns for INCLUDE clause of the index.


One solution, which POSTGRES supports, is to allow users to extend existing access methods. The operation is identified by the Recheck Cond clause in the . LIKE or ILIKE clause any day in a query to perform a search on any given string. In postgres , the way you measure performance is to use explain.


By default, every order by clause in your SQL causes the record set to be . Knex cannot know what to do with undefined values in a where clause , and. A default index name using the columns is used unless indexName is specified. Select queries are smart, in that you can iterate, index and slice the query . MySQL has much more relaxed rules about using the GROUP BY clause. All occurences of VALUES lists in FROM clauses in a query has the same name .

Ingen kommentarer:

Send en kommentar

Bemærk! Kun medlemmer af denne blog kan sende kommentarer.

Populære indlæg